Whoopi, 66 has become a rage-monster over a topic that was hot on her morning talk show.

The TV personality started a debate about the United States’ older citizens who are still drowning after graduating from school in student debt.

“Listen, these are the loans you need to forgive. Because people who are in their seventies and eighties may not be making the same money they made in their fifties and sixties. You need to forgive this,”She rants.

“You need to forgive this, this is ridiculous,”Whoopi slammed.

Sunny Hostin, Sunny’s co-host on the show, spoke for the younger students. But the Sister Act star cut her short to make a point.

“Let’s talk about older people because you are just really forgiving the younger folks. This isn’t slammed on the old folks, but if you’ve worked your tail off, you’ve tried moving up the ladder.

“You talk about people can’t get gas, they can’t buy food, they can’t put their children through any kind of college?”

Whoopi yelled “That’s because they’re paying off these freaking student debts!”

“Do something about this because you’re messing up a whole slew of Americans that don’t deserve this at this late stage in their life. We will be right back,”She snapped.
